Conversion Cost
The combined cost of direct labor and manufacturing overheads incurred to convert raw materials into finished goods.
Direct Labor
The wages or salaries paid to workers directly involved in the production of goods or services.
Indirect Material Cost
Costs of materials that are part of the production process but are not directly traceable to a finished product.
Lubricants
Substances applied to reduce friction between surfaces in mutual contact, which ultimately decreases the heat generated when the surfaces move.
